Our business liquidation process

Our goal is to make the liquidation process organized, transparent, and as quick as your situation requires.

  1. Consultation and assessment
    We begin with a consultation to understand your timeline, obligations (such as lease-end dates or creditor requirements), and the scope of assets involved. From there, we assess the contents and recommend the best strategy—online auction, targeted sale, donation, or a combination.

  2. Valuation and strategy
    As ISA‑qualified, USPAP‑compliant appraisers, we can help you understand the market value of business assets and contents, which supports better decision-making and documentation for legal or accounting purposes. We then map out an approach that may include lotting items for auction, setting expectations for likely returns, and planning timelines.

  3. Organizing, cataloging, and photography
    Our team organizes the contents, creates a detailed inventory, photographs items, and prepares clear descriptions suitable for online bidding or buyer review. This preparation helps maximize visibility and sale prices while creating a record of what was sold.

  4. Marketing and online auction / sale
    Marketing is done through us and our partner MaxSold, targeted buyer lists, and local/regional channels so your business assets are exposed to serious buyers—not just passersby. For many clients, we use online auctions to reach a broader audience while minimizing disruption at the business location.

  5. Removal, cleanout, and donation
    After the sale, we coordinate buyer pick‑ups, oversee removal schedules, and can arrange donation or recycling for remaining items when requested. If no sale is needed or the focus is speed, we can provide general cleanout and donation coordination to clear the space quickly and respectfully.

  6. Results and documentation
    You receive a clear summary of sale results and, when applicable, appraisal reporting suitable for your records, legal counsel, or financial professionals. Our documentation helps demonstrate due diligence in how business assets were handled.

2. What is the difference between an estate sale and an estate auction?
An estate sale is typically a tag sale with individually priced items, while an estate auction (often online) allows buyers to bid, which can increase competition and help maximize proceeds for the seller.

9. How do your fees work?
Appraisal fees are based on time, scope, and complexity—not on the value of the property—while estate sales, auctions, and cleanouts are typically priced using project-based or commission structures discussed in advance.
